Output e58e62a790973435c9c849d4ce40d0ce4c9da6017a8a5a15b11efd11439dcfa7:1

value
502248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f754b958e47e16fc82019f6a5998bcfb0f39c57 OP_EQUAL
address
3K9MVzy9K7kvKN5jUxvujLWMK2iyFdYkjR
transaction
e58e62a790973435c9c849d4ce40d0ce4c9da6017a8a5a15b11efd11439dcfa7
spent
true